WordPress lookup

Are you a WordPress developer or theme designer who seems to spend hours hunting around for help around a particular tag or function? If so, Google has probably been your friend till now, as the quickest way to find the information you’re after. Now, however there’s a quicker way. Enter WPLookup, a quick way to search through WordPress’ codex.

wplookup

It’s a simple concept, you key in the tag or function you’re interested in and it takes you straight to the page you’re interested in. And you can also add it as a custom search directly in your browser. Simple idea, but effective.
